Next on my list is a FREE :engel016: voice grabber. I bought a microphone and headset less than an hour ago, and what I want to do is record my voice into a program as .wav files, which I will somehow meld in with my videos. I will be doing narration and mostly over-the-radio sounds, which means I have to find a way to get a "over-the-radio" effect to mask over my voice once I record my voice...

Audacity is my best bet for what you need. Easy to use but excellent sound quality and quite a good variety of options.

I haven't found out how to make my voice sound like it's coming through a radio, however... stumper... :bump:
 
Buy a very cheap set of kids walki-talkies from K-mart or whatever your local budget store is. I've got a set for my daughter and they sound just crappy enough to be useful for your task. IIRC they only cost me £5. Sit one by your microphone and talk into the other from a distance.
